DBC Tura hosts principals’ conference

TURA, March 19: The Annual General Meeting of the Meghalaya College Principals’ Council (MCPC) was held on Saturday at Don Bosco College Tura.
Principals of Colleges from Meghalaya who traveled from Shillong and other places were accorded a warm welcome by the staff and students of Don Bosco College Tura in the college amphitheatre. The students welcomed the Principals with a welcome song and a Wangala dance performed by the students.
Dr S Bawri, Principal Bissau College, Shillong and the president of the council spoke and motivated the students to dream big and work hard to achieve their dream.
During the session that took place today, the Principals’ Council discussed issues relating to individual colleges, the university, education department and the UGC were discusswd duri9ng the event.. The session was animated by Dr Sylvanus Lamare, Principal At Edmund’s College and the General Secretary of the Council. The MPCC’s new office bearers were elected during the conference attended by altogether 22 college principals.
